Formating the text of a formula?
Dear All
i am using the following formula in a cell in order to bring a compain words from cell to a specific cell. LEFT(B28;3)&" Monthly -"&'Index MR'!G23 -- AAA Monthly - 2005 There is any possibility to make the word Monthly to shown as red and bold not the full text Thanks in advance |

Formulas don't support this kind of formatting.
